Atals-Livre contains a SQL injection vulnerability that allows attackers to manipulate database queries by passing unsanitized input through a GET parameter to the supp() deletion helper function. Attackers can inject malicious SQL syntax via the vulnerable GET parameter to perform unauthorized database operations including data deletion and extraction.
